英语单词 | paramount |
---|---|
英美音标 | 英 ['pærəmaʊnt] 美 ['pærəmaʊnt] |
中文释义 | adj.极为重要的;至高无上的 n.最高统治者 Paramount. n.派拉蒙(美电影公司) |
英语例句 | (1) This matter is of paramount importance. (2) The reduction of unemployment should be paramount. (3) These constitutions are paramount. (4) This duty is paramount to all the others. (5) I got it from paramount pictures website. (6) MGM, Paramount, and Columbia are all majors in film industry. |
中文例句 | (1) 此事至关重要。 (2) 降低失业率应是头等大事。 (3) 这些宪法至高无上。 (4) 没有比这更重要的义务了。 (5) 我从绝好的图片站点找到的东西。 (6) 米高梅、派拉蒙和哥伦比亚都是电影业的大公司。 |
vocabulary简明 | To the President, protecting our nation's security is of paramount importance — it's at the very top of his to-do list. |
vocabulary扩展 | Paramount goes way beyond "important." It's absolutely critical. Something that is of paramount importance has a great urgency to it. Getting your oil changed is important, but making sure your car's brakes are working before you drive down a steep, icy slope is absolutely paramount. |
柯林斯解释 | 1 [ADJ 形容词]最重要的;首要的 Something that is paramount or of paramount importance is more important than anything else.
